Trust Wallet App – Complete 2026 Login & Setup Guide
Trust Wallet App is a non‑custodial crypto wallet that allows you to store, send, and receive cryptocurrencies and NFTs securely. Unlike centralized exchanges, Trust Wallet gives you full control over your private keys and recovery phrase, meaning you are the sole owner of your digital assets. (trustwallet.com )
It supports multiple blockchains including Ethereum, Binance Smart Chain, Solana, Polygon, and more. You can also interact with decentralized apps (dApps), stake tokens, and swap crypto directly from the app. (trustwallet.com )

Step 2 — Create or Import a Wallet
When opening the app for the first time, you will see:
Create a New Wallet – For first-time users.
I Already Have a Wallet – For importing an existing wallet.
Create a New Wallet
Tap Create a New Wallet.
Agree to Terms & Conditions.
Write down your 12-word recovery phrase offline and store it securely.
Confirm the recovery phrase to proceed.
Set up a passcode or enable biometric unlock (Face ID/Touch ID). (trustwallet.com )
This recovery phrase is the only way to recover your wallet if your phone is lost or reset.
Import Wallet
Tap I Already Have a Wallet.
Enter your 12-word recovery phrase in the correct order.
Set a new passcode or enable biometric authentication.
Your wallet and all its assets will be restored. (trustwallet.com )
Step 3 — Logging In / Unlocking Your Wallet
Trust Wallet does not use email/password logins. Instead:
Open the app.
Enter your passcode or use biometric authentication.
Your wallet opens, showing balances, tokens, and NFTs. (app-trustwallet.to )
Forgot your passcode? You must reinstall the app and restore using your recovery phrase.

Step 5 — Sending Crypto
Tap Send.
Enter the recipient’s wallet address.
Select the token and amount.
Review network fees and confirm the transaction. (trustwallet.com )
Always double-check addresses before sending — blockchain transactions are irreversible.

Step 7 — Security Best Practices
Backup Recovery Phrase – Store offline in multiple safe locations.
Use Device Security – Enable PIN, fingerprint, or Face ID.
Avoid Public Wi-Fi – Use secure networks or VPN.
Beware of Phishing – Only connect to verified websites and dApps.
Regularly Update the App – Ensure you have the latest security patches. (trustwallet.com )
